Different Types of Home Security Shutters

Home security shutters blend a mix of style, functionality, and most importantly, safety. In the market, several types cater to varying needs and preferences of homeowners. Key among these are Roller shutters, Accordion shutters, and Colonial shutters.

Roller Shutters

Roller shutters, constructed from interlocking horizontal metal slats, retract vertically into a box above the window. Installing a roller shutter has several benefits. Firstly, it serves as an excellent deterrent against burglary, creating a strong, physical barrier that frustrates burglars. Secondly, it’s perfect for harsh weather conditions, offering robust protection against wind, rain, and hail. Finally, with a motorized roller shutter, homeowners enjoy the convenience of automatic operation and even enhanced energy efficiency.

Accordion Shutters

Accordion shutters, named after the musical instrument they resemble, fold laterally into a compact configuration at the sides of the window. Their design consists of interlocking vertical blades joined by hinges allowing for its characteristic folding action. Accordion shutters not only serve the role of security but also are practical for hurricane-prone areas.

Colonial Shutters

Colonial shutters, mostly used in the southern United States, add a charming vintage touch along with function. These shutters, hinged on the sides of the window, fold into the window when opened and outwards when closed. Often made of wood or metal, colonial shutters offer a compromise between style and security.

Key Features to Consider When Choosing Security Shutters

In the quest for the perfect protective window covering, selection becomes strategic when you focus on specific characteristics. Material durability, locking mechanisms, and aesthetic impacts all play significant roles in determining the ideal home security shutters for you.

Material Durability

Understanding the composition forms the crux of a durable security shutter. Materials including Aluminum, Steel, and Vinyl dominate; each possessing unique attributes. Aluminum, for instance, displays resistance to rust, making it a viable choice for humid climates. Steel, however, boasts strength, providing an added layer of security against break-ins.

Locking Mechanisms

Apart from the robust material, a strong locking system ensures optimal home security. Several models sport locking mechanisms, such as key locks, push locks, and automatic locks. A key lock offers a traditional and reliable secure system, while push locks provide enhanced security with quick locking efficiency.
